20 days ago I ordered a Helix. Bargain price, £1021 from Richtone, add in the 5% discount code I had a super buy at £985. I immediately paid 50% up front and had the rest on their easy 0% finance. All set up and sorted and my bank account nearly £500 lighter since I ordered. Now, after a week I called to chase up my order as it said "pre order - 3 to 7 days. So I call Richtone and they tell me somehow there'd been a mistake and Yamaha had not got the order...somehow my order was lost. So they "called yamaha" to see what was happening. They then tell me Yamaha was going to send one one....another week...nothing. So I call em again, and they again call Yamaha and tell me on the phone they're sending one out from their warehouse and it should land at Richtone headquarters in the next 2 days then they would forward it on to me...now since that call Monday this week has been and gone and nothing. I was going to call 'em today to cancel the order and go buy elsewhere, but before I finished work, I gets an email. Saying they've heard back from Yamaha they won't have 'em in stock for a few more weeks yet so they've cancelled my order. I then look online and the PMT deal of £1063 is now £1199. So whilst waiting on lies/false promises that one has been sent on its way from Yamaha (stalling tactics) the price has gone up and I've sold my GT-100 and a few other bits of gear on the strength of their promise. Am fuming....I think Richtone clearly were just stalling me to hopefully hang onto my order when Yamaha must have told them once if not twice already they had no stock to send out.  Now my choice is a used Helix (got one for a good price that's mint??) or but new at £1199.
